AV-over-IP (Audiovisual over Internet Protocol) was introduced over a decade ago. It has been hailed as a revolutionary innovation in the professional AV industry, removing the scalability limitations of traditional matrix-based setups. Combined with the promise to use standard network equipment and run AV signals over existing networks, it’s easy to recognize why AV-over-IP has grown so much in the last two years.

The introduction of AV-over-IP, however, created an untransparent jungle of closed, non-standardized technologies. If we take a closer look at the history of professional AV signal distribution, it makes sense this happened. The industry has focused exclusively on specifications because it hasn’t always had standards. Manufacturers simply made things up. Outside of the professional AV market, though, these specs mean nothing. There’s not a single AV-over-IP application in the jungle that can cater to every professional AV application. The best-suited technologies for higher education might not be ideal for hospitality or healthcare.
